wordpress 權(quán)限對(duì)安裝和使用效果的影響很大,如果你的服務(wù)器使用的是linux系統(tǒng),可以使用cd命令到你需要修改權(quán)限的文件或文件夾所在的目錄,然后使用chmod的命令來修改文件權(quán)限。下面為大家介紹幾個(gè)因文件權(quán)限而導(dǎo)致的問題的解決辦法。
一、不能安裝theme或者修改theme或刪除theme
chmod 755 wordpress
find wordpress -type d -exec chmod 755 {} ;
find wordpress -iname “*.php” -exec chmod 644 {} ;
chown -R nginx:nginx wordpress
二、當(dāng)你的wordpress遇到以下問題時(shí):
1. 不能上傳圖片
2. 不能自動(dòng)安裝主題、插件(需要FTP賬戶)
3. 不能自動(dòng)更新
4. 其它任何需要wordpress寫文件的問題
這些問題基本都是一個(gè)原因, 你的wordpress目錄不屬于當(dāng)前的用戶和組, 即web訪問的用戶沒有權(quán)限操作wp的 需要寫權(quán)限的操作。 解決方法 :
首先需要你有root權(quán)限,SSH登錄,進(jìn)入到wp的安裝目錄:
cd /var/ /html/my_wp_blog
給予所有的寫權(quán)限:
chmod 777 wp-content
接下來給你的博客的文章上傳一張圖片,WP會(huì)生成一個(gè)目錄, 然后查看是哪個(gè)用戶創(chuàng)建了文件夾。一般情況下,這個(gè)用戶名叫" apache",也有不少人發(fā)現(xiàn)這個(gè)用戶是"nobody",就 飄易 本身遇到的問題,我在VPS上安裝的是LNmp, 這個(gè)用戶是" "。
進(jìn)入到wp的wp-content目錄,查看該目錄下所有文件/ 文件夾的權(quán)限,所屬用戶、用戶組:
cd wp-content
ls -l
total 16
-rw-r–r– 1 root root 30 May 4 2007 index.php
drwxr-xr-x 3 root root 4096 Feb 10 19:31 plugins
drwxr-xr-x 5 root root 4096 Mar 23 03:04 themes
drwxrwxrwx 3 4096 Mar 24 02:08 uploads
注意上傳目錄 uploads 是用戶 創(chuàng)建的。
接下來把wp-content權(quán)限還原到 755::
cd ..
chmod 755 wp-content
下來就是實(shí)際修復(fù)的命令了, 改變wp所在文件夾的擁有者為剛找到的這個(gè)用戶 :
cd ..
chown -R : my_wp_blog
版權(quán)聲明: 本站資源均來自互聯(lián)網(wǎng)或會(huì)員發(fā)布,如果侵犯了您的權(quán)益請(qǐng)與我們聯(lián)系,我們將在24小時(shí)內(nèi)刪除!謝謝!
轉(zhuǎn)載請(qǐng)注明: wordpress的php文件權(quán)限怎么修改